Jan Cossiers was a Flemish painter and draughtsman. He is known for his history paintings and portraits executed in a Caravaggist style.
what you'll learn
Studying Cossiers' work allows students to understand the Flemish interpretation of Baroque principles, particularly the use of dramatic lighting and emotional realism. Students can also learn about the influence of Caravaggio on Northern European art.
